Silver Holds Firm as Crude Price Volatility Reignites

Silver prices have held their ground despite elevated US Treasury yields and crude oil prices near $100. The precious metal turned higher on Friday as crude and yields backed off, allowing buyers to enter the market.

The recent surge in inflation pressure had been expected to weigh heavily on silver, but a covering rally has stalled the rate picture. Fed funds futures still price a meaningful chance of a hike at next week's meeting, with a hold remaining the most likely outcome.

The bond market has already been doing the tightening work on its own, and a statement focused on elevated energy costs and sticky inflation could put pressure back on silver without a rate increase. With Iran restricting Hormuz traffic and Saudi Red Sea routes under pressure after Houthi attacks, crude remains in control, and a fresh escalation could send prices back toward triple digits.
